Biography

Henrik J. Ditzel is a Professor and Head of the Research Cancer Inflammation Research Unit at the Institute of Molecular Medicine, University of Southern Denmark. He also serves as a Senior Consultant in the Department of Oncology at Odense University Hospital. Ditzel has notable experience as an Adjunct Professor at Scripps Research Institute and as a Visiting Professor at Tianjin Medical University Cancer Institute Hospital in China. He obtained his MD from the University of Odense in 1987 and completed his PhD in Cancer Immunology in 1992, followed by a medical doctoral thesis (DMSc) in 1999. Ditzel's extensive clinical training at UC San Diego culminated in board certification in Histocompatibility and Immunogenetics. Since 2003, he has led a significant translational cancer research group focused on breast cancer, precision medicine, and various related topics. He has published over 160 scientific articles in prestigious journals and has been actively involved in numerous international conferences, receiving multiple awards throughout his career for his contributions to cancer research.
